Payroll Officer Post 12-18 month FTC Central LondonHybrid workingOur client is seeking an experienced Payroll Officer to join their busy teamDuties include;
- Prepare and process payroll for all employees.
- Calculate and process overtime, bonuses, and deductions.
- Ensure timely and accurate payment of salaries and wages.
- Ensure compliance with tax laws and labour regulations.
- Prepare and submit payroll reports to management and government agencies.
- Maintain accurate payroll records and documentation.
- Address payroll-related queries and issues from employees.
- Provide information on payroll policies and procedures.
- Assist with the onboarding process by setting up new employees in the payroll system.
- Maintain and update payroll systems and software.
- Ensure data integrity and accuracy in the payroll system.
- Implement and test system upgrades and changes.
- Work closely with HR and finance departments to ensure seamless payroll operations.
- Coordinate with external auditors and provide necessary documentation during audits.
- Assist in the development and implementation of payroll policies and procedures.
You will have;
- Strong numerical and analytical skills.
- Attention to detail and accuracy.
- Proficiency in payroll software and Microsoft Office Suite.
- Good communication and interpersonal skills.
- Knowledge of payroll laws and regulations.
- Strong UK payroll processing experience within a high volume payroll department
